Summary

The Ophthalmology Assistant ensures an excellent customer experience while assisting the patient and the care team in an outpatient practice. This position is responsible for patient safety, assisting in minor procedures, rooming patients, and the safe operation of medical equipment. Handles and administers ophthalmic solutions according to regulatory standards and organizational policy and procedure. This position is responsible for the collection, communication and documentation of accurate patient information/data and maintaining medical records according to regulatory standards and organizational policies and procedures. Coordinates and facilitates requests for information, prescriptions and medications as directed by the provider. Addresses patient questions/concerns with information as directed by the provider. Provides scheduling support, authorization assistance, scanning or other medical practice assistance as directed.

Requirements

Education:

High School diploma or equivalent required. Graduate of Ophthalmology Assistant or Medical Assistant accredited training program preferred. 1 year experience in a physicians

office or hospital outpatient department may be accepted in lieu of degree/diploma fromaccredited ophthalmology or medical assistant program.

Experience:

Ophthalmology Assistant experience preferred but not required.

Licensure:

N/A

Certification:

Certified Ophthalmic Technician (COT) certification preferred.

Other:

Medical terminology, basic knowledge of ocular disease, communication skills and proficiency with electronic health record required.
